Bisons Notes - Buffalo at Scranton/Wilkes-Barre (7:05 p.m.)

Published on June 8, 2013 under International League (IL1)
Buffalo Bisons News Release


Buffalo Bisons (32-28, 2nd(-3.5), North) vs.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Riders (27-32, 5th(-8.0), North)

Saturday, June 8, 2013 (7:05 p.m.) - PNC Field

RHP Claudio Vargas (4-5, 5.52) vs. RHP Brett Marshall (2-4, 7.27)

Radio: WWKB 1520 AM, WGR SportsRadio 550 AM

Today's Game

Tonight, the Buffalo Bisons face the Scranton/Wilkes-Barre RailRaiders in the first game of a four-game series from PNC Field (7:05 p.m.). Today's game is also the start of an eight-game roadtrip for the Herd as it will also travel to Pawtucket. The Bisons are coming off a 1-3 home series loss to the Lehigh Valley IronPigs.

vs. RailRiders

This is the second series between the Bisons and RailRiders this year. The two teams played just two of a scheduled four-game set at Coca-Cola Field, April 11-14, because of rain. The two clubs split an April 14 doubleheader. The Bisons were 4-4 at PNC Field last season.

Tonight's Starters

RHP CLAUDIO VARGAS makes his team-high 12th start of the season tonight. The veteran allowed just one earned run over five innings in a win over the Tides on Monday. On the season, Vargas is 3-1 with a 3.34 ERA in six road starts this season.

Roster Moves

The Blue Jays have activated RHP DUSTIN McGOWAN from his MLB injury rehab assignment with the Herd. In eight outings with Buffalo, the righty posted a 7.00 ERA and 12 strikeouts in nine innings of work. Toronto also announced that RHP TODD REDMOND has been optioned to the Herd. He is 1-0 with a 9.53 ERA in two games and a start with the Bisons this season.

Gose returns

In his first action since being optioned by Toronto, OF ANTHONY GOSE picked up a hit in each game of last night's doubleheader. The outfielder now has a four-game hit streak at Triple-A over which he has averaged .308 (4-13). Gose is 7th in the International League with 36 runs scored despite spending almost three weeks in the big leagues.

Luis Jimenez

INF LUIS JIMENEZ clubbed his 13th home run of the season in yesterday's first game. The slugger now has 52 RBI on the season, three more than any other player in the International League. Jimenez is also 4th in the IL in average (.338) and slugging pct. (.595). He has also hit .433 (13-30) with runners in scoring position and two outs.

Bisons Bits

INF JIM NEGRYCH leads the IL in average, as his .35326 is .0006 ahead of Rochester's Chris Colabello...RHP JOHN STILSON earned his first Triple-A win last night and has now allowed just three hits in 9.1 innings of work over six appearances.

Blue Jays Update

The Blue Jays (26-34) defeated the Rangers, 6-1 last night. Former Bisons RHP NEIL WAGNER picked up his first career big league win with 1.1 innings of shutout relief. OF MELKY CABRERA added his third home run of the season. The Blue Jays host the Rangers again this afternoon.
